From 7279c213479451f35629dc5700eb634804276829 Mon Sep 17 00:00:00 2001
From: Antoine Rey <antoine.rey@gmail.com>
Date: Thu, 13 Oct 2016 18:27:25 +0200
Subject: [PATCH] Add Maven artefact information to the /manage/info endpoint

---
 pom.xml | 16 ++++++++++++++++
 1 file changed, 16 insertions(+)

diff --git a/pom.xml b/pom.xml
index 31b40bfe..dd52455d 100644
--- a/pom.xml
+++ b/pom.xml
@@ -100,6 +100,22 @@
 				<configuration>
 					<fork>true</fork>
 				</configuration>
+				<executions>
+					<execution>
+						<!-- Spring Boot Actuator displays build-related information if a META-INF/build-info.properties file is present -->
+						<goals>
+							<goal>build-info</goal>
+						</goals>
+						<configuration>
+							<additionalProperties>
+								<encoding.source>${project.build.sourceEncoding}</encoding.source>
+								<encoding.reporting>${project.reporting.outputEncoding}</encoding.reporting>
+								<java.source>${maven.compiler.source}</java.source>
+								<java.target>${maven.compiler.target}</java.target>
+							</additionalProperties>
+						</configuration>
+					</execution>
+				</executions>
 			</plugin>
 		</plugins>
 	</build>
-- 
GitLab